Why Window Tinting Is More Than Just a Style Upgrade?


Window tinting maximizes comfort, protects interiors, and improves the energy efficiency of your vehicle. Sunlight pouring through your car windows on a regular basis is often considered a major source of heat buildup, especially in the hot summers. That's why, without tint, your car?s interior can significantly heat up to 130°F or even more within just a few minutes of parking in the sun.


Moreover, when you return, the air conditioning has to work much harder to cool the cabin, burning extra fuel and eventually affecting the cooling system of your vehicle. Nevertheless, energy-efficient car window tint acts as a top-notch thermal barrier, blocking a significant amount of solar heat and harsh UV rays before they can even enter the cabin.


How Does Window Tint Reduce Heat Inside a Car?


The ultimate key to understanding car window tint and AC savings usually lies in how it actually controls overall heat transfer. High-quality tint films are especially designed to both reflect and absorb a large amount of that energy that comes through the windows. Moreover, premium-grade ceramic or carbon tint films, for instance, can easily block up to 60% of total solar energy, 99% of harmful UV rays, and 90% of infrared radiation, which is primarily responsible for heat buildup in your cabin.


Furthermore, this reduction in heat simply means that your cabin remains cooler, so you no longer heavily depend on your AC even during the scorching summer days. Reduce AC Usage with Window Tinting


Your car?s AC system extracts power directly from the engine, and when you turn on the air conditioning, your engine burns more fuel to keep the entire system running seamlessly. However, over time, this results in higher fuel consumption along with potential wear on your vehicle.

That's why, by maintaining a naturally cooler cabin, you can significantly reduce your AC usage with window tinting, allowing it to operate at lower settings or for shorter periods. Moreover, various studies suggest that this can also improve the overall fuel efficiency by almost 5-10%, depending on the specific model of your car as well as your driving habits.

The Impact of Window Tint on Fuel Economy


Every bit of heat the AC of your vehicle removes requires energy, meaning the more heat entering your car, the harder the system has to work and the more fuel your engine will burn. Nevertheless, by minimizing the cabin?s internal temperature, you can improve the overall window tinting fuel efficiency, as your engine doesn't need to spend extra power any longer. In simple terms, it means less heat = less AC load = less fuel consumption.


Additionally, regular use of energy-efficient car window tint can also extend the overall lifespan of your AC system by minimizing the mechanical strain, lowering maintenance costs, and boosting the long-term performance of your car.
